# Break-Glass: Zero-Downtime Schema Migrations

Quick notes for the eng sync: Marrowline migrations run expand-then-contract, so old and new code coexist safely. If a migration wedges mid-expand and locks the orders table, don't retry — grab break-glass access to the migration runner and pause it. The emergency account's recovery passphrase is right below.

unlock words, fahog-yadup: zorix-quenix

Heads up: if the Lintrock baseline file in the Quarrow repo drifts from main, CI fails with a "stale baseline" error even when the code is fine. Quick fix is to regenerate the baseline on a clean checkout and re-push. If a customer build is blocked, confirm the failing run matches the token below before escalating.

build token for yadug-yagag: htk21_c863c33eb8b82c0c9c152

Quarterly Planning Note — Board of Hollenbeck Foods

The supply contract with Marrow & Tine Provisions expires at quarter end. Negotiations have secured a two-year renewal with a 4% price increase, offset by improved delivery flexibility to our Eastbridge and Calder depots. Legal review concludes next week, and signature is targeted before the board's next session. Operations sees no continuity risk. The related confidential business note appears immediately below.

board note of yafog-yajep: Ralysax Foods is in early talks to buy Druirek Logistics for about $49.7 million. The Pelael launch date is November 1, and nothing goes to the press before then.